2020 is a triple anniversary year for the infamous Archbishop of Canterbury, Thomas Becket. It is 900 years since his birth, 850 years since death, and 800 years since he became a saint, by order of the Pope. Candlelit Cathedral Every December 29th in Canterbury...

Measuring to the Saint In Medieval times, there was a common practice called Measuring to the Saint. If you needed spiritual or physical help or healing, they measured your body from head to toe with a length of string or thread, curled it up and sent it to the...
